只会写代码的程序员即将失业
当你站高一个维度,你就会发现事情突然变得好简单,这句话尤其适用于工作。
这就像是,你已经有了一架飞机,这时候马车坏了又有什么关系呢?
朋友蔡先生就对我说,刚开始转行做程序员那会,当时只是觉得做前端工程师工资高,所以想都没想就选择了前端,但是很快就碰到了瓶颈。
一是,前端发展越来越快,框架模型越来越多,不知道学哪个才最好用;
二是,学完之后,发现短期内有效果,但想进阶太难。
蔡先生说,当时花了好多时间研究五花八门的框架模型。
接下来思维提升了一个维度,才发现学习各种框架模型重要吗?不重要。
重要的是应该把最宝贵的时间花在那些随时可迁移的技能上——即永不过时的技能。
那对于前端人来说,永不过时的技能是什么呢?
前手机淘宝前端负责人 winter 曾说过,不过时的技能永远是一个工程师的“内功”。
总结下来,即编程能力、架构能力和工程能力。
编程能力,就是用代码解决问题的能力。
架构能力,就是掌控复杂系统的能力。
工程能力,其实核心就是成事的能力。
这三项能力可以说是从初级、中级走向高级必须要跨越的鸿沟,也是作为一名程序员永不过时的技能!